The most common causes of hydraulic system failure include contamination of hydraulic fluid, which can lead to wear and damage of components; leaks in hoses, fittings, or seals that result in loss of pressure; and inadequate maintenance, such as not changing filters or fluid regularly. Additionally, overheating can occur due to excessive load or insufficient cooling, causing components to degrade or fail. Lastly, improper system design or installation can lead to imbalances and stress on the system, contributing to failure.

The number one cause of hydraulic failure is contamination of the hydraulic fluid. Contaminants such as dirt, water, and metal particles can lead to wear and tear of components, resulting in decreased efficiency and potential system failure. Maintaining clean hydraulic fluid and regular maintenance are crucial to preventing such issues.
